HC Deb 01 March 1985 vol 74 c312W
Mr. Geraint Howells

asked the Secretary of State for Wales how many acres of hill and marginal land were reclaimed in Wales in the last 12 months; what were the corresponding figures for the last 10 years; and if he will make a statement.

Mr. Nicholas Edwards

Separate records are not kept of the acreage of hill and marginal land that is reclaimed in Wales. The following figures show the amount of grant that has been paid on reclamation work under the farm capital grant schemes during the last seven years in the less favoured area of Wales. Statistics for earlier years are not available.

Year (January to December) Amount paid £
1978 47,038
1979 50,693
1980 78,822
1981 62,187
1982 95,038
1983 147,621
*1984 135,692
* To end September only.
